Overview of SSC CGL Re-Examination
The Staff Selection Commission (SSC) has officially released the admit cards for the Combined Graduate Level (CGL) re-examination, scheduled to take place on October 14, 2025. Candidates who are preparing to appear for this crucial test can now access and download their admit cards via the official SSC website or through their respective regional portals using their registration credentials.
This re-examination has been announced following reports of irregularities during the initial phase of the CGL examination conducted at select centers. In a move to uphold the integrity and fairness of the recruitment process, the Commission has decided to reconduct the exam.
Understanding the Importance of SSC CGL
The SSC CGL examination is regarded as one of India’s most prestigious and competitive recruitment tests. It is conducted annually to fill Group B and Group C posts across various ministries, departments, and government organizations. Each year, lakhs of aspirants compete for a limited number of seats, making it a highly challenging selection process.

Step-by-Step Guide to Download SSC CGL Admit Card 2025
To ensure a smooth download process, candidates should follow these simple steps:
- Visit the official SSC website at www.ssc.gov.in.
- On the homepage, navigate to the “Admit Card” section available at the top menu.
- Look for the link labeled “STATUS / DOWNLOAD ADMIT CARD FOR TIER 1 FOR COMBINED GRADUATE LEVEL EXAM-2025” and click on it.
- Enter your Registration ID or Roll Number along with your Date of Birth or Password.
- Select your preferred examination city as mentioned during your application process.
- Your SSC CGL Tier 1 Admit Card will be displayed on the screen.
- Download the admit card and take a clear printout for use at the exam center.
What to Check on Your SSC CGL Admit Card
After downloading, it is crucial for candidates to carefully verify all the details printed on their admit cards, such as:
- Candidate’s Full Name
- Roll Number
- Examination Centre Address
- Reporting Time
- Exam Date
- Important Instructions for Candidates
If any discrepancies are found, applicants must immediately contact their regional SSC office to request necessary corrections. Entry into the exam hall will not be allowed without a valid admit card and a government-issued photo ID.
